About The Company

London Councils is the collective of London local government, the 32 boroughs and the City of London Corporation. They come together through London Councils to work in collaboration to deliver their shared ambitions for London and Londoners.

Through lobbying, collaboration and partnership, we ensure the voice of the London boroughs are united, and heard at a local, regional and national level.

We also run a number of services on behalf of the boroughs including the Freedom Pass, Taxicard and Health Emergency Badge (HEB) and London Lorry Control Scheme (LLCS).

Our Recruitment Approach

*The application process involves answering a small number of application questions aligned to the essential criteria for the role. All applications will be processed using a blind sifting method. This means that personal identifying details will be removed to ensure fair and unbiased shortlisting of applications.*

*The panel sees only the* *anonymised generated CV* *that Tribepad builds from the* *Education* *and* *Employment History* *sections of the application form.*

*Uploading a personal CV is* *optional* *and only helps auto\-populate these sections \-* *it does not replace completing them**.*

*Please ensure these sections are* *fully completed**. If they’re left blank, key information won’t appear in the anonymised pack and fair review becomes harder.*

*Your full details and original CV are not shared with the panel until after the shortlist is agreed and you are invited to interview*.

*We are committed to equal opportunities and encourage applications from all backgrounds. Reasonable adjustments will be made to support candidates during the recruitment process.*

As a Disability Confident Employer, London Councils will interview all disabled applicants who meet the essential criteria for the post.
